Output e4c0cda62e9ef5131a3adf4fd023149b6fc598ebc4888bb206824a175fafc0f9:0

value
585432
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681db52e9136613be8a07afa2c6d41a67c04765c OP_EQUAL
address
3BBXndA5YfERaSxk22DLonjteqMYSGGFxD
transaction
e4c0cda62e9ef5131a3adf4fd023149b6fc598ebc4888bb206824a175fafc0f9
confirmations
106079
spent
true